What does a fuel pressure regulator replacement in Cambridgeshire involve?

  • Mechanic will read the ECU for possible fault codes related to the fuel system.
  • Mechanic will inspect the fuel supply system and the fuel pressure regulator.
  • If necessary, the mechanic will replace the faulty fuel pressure regulator.
  • Mechanic will advise if any other parts need to be replaced (like the oil filter, if it has been affected by the fuel).
  • Mechanic will inspect the fuel supply system again for any leaks and test drive the car.
  • Mechanic will make adjustments if necessary.

What happens when a fuel sensor goes bad?

  • When the engine runs rough.
  • When there is fuel leaking out of the regulator.
  • When there is a strong smell of fuel in the engine bay.
  • When the 'Check Engine' light on the car's dashboard is on.
  • When the car doesn't perform as well as usual.
  • When there is black smoke coming from the exhaust.
  • When the car fails an emissions examination.
  • When the car's fuel consumption is higher than usual.

How long will a fuel pressure regulator replacement take in Cambridgeshire?

A fuel pressure regulator replacement usually takes around 1 hour, but can take less or more time. Ultimately, the time that the job will take will depend on a number of factors, like your vehicle's make and model, year, as well as other factors.
